About Lisbeth Albinus

As a humanitarian worker, I build on more than fifteen years’ experience from some of the most complex and challenging humanitarian crises of our time. I have been deployed to Lebanon, Palestine, Haiti and Côte d’Ivoire/Liberia and I followed humanitarian policy developments closely as an Advisor for different NGOs in Oslo and FAO in Rome. Currently, I work as a Senior Advisor for Norwegian People's Aid responsible for the organisation's civil society and humanitarian programmes in Iraq and Ukraine. My primary skills relate to programme management – especially programme development, external relations and reporting – coordination and policy/advocacy. I am well versed in food security and cash assistance, disaster risk reduction/climate change adaptation and protection (SGBV). Between 2013 and 2019 I worked specifically on disability inclusion and provided multiple training sessions to international partners and agencies on social inclusion in the context of a people-centred and locally led humanitarian repose.

Lisbeth Albinus work experience

A career timeline built from the work history available for this profile.

Senior Programme Advisor (Ukraine & Iraq)

Current

Oslo, Norway

As a Senior Programme Advisor I am responsible for the day to day follow up of NPAs Development and Humanitarian Cooperation programme teams in Iraq and Ukraine as well as our institutional donors including the NMFA (Norad), Netherlands, EU and Sida. I also support strategy development processes. The programme portfolio includes humanitarian response within FSL and SGBV, as well as CSO led stabilization, Human Rights, justice and environment programming.

Aug 2023 - Present

Aid Coordination Officer

Local Aid Coordination Secretariat - Office Of The Prime Minister

Ramallah, West Bank

Seconded by Norway to the Local Aid Coordination Secretariat (LACS) at the Palestinian Prime Minister's Office. I supported Palestinian line ministries in their coordination of ODA to a number of sectors, including Justice, Land Management, Local Government, Energy, Entrepreneurship, Labor and Technical and Vocational Training in line with the Aid Effectiveness Principles.

Jan 2022 - Jul 2023

Programme Advisor (Syria)

Oslo, Oslo, Norway

As a Programme Advisor I gave the program strategic direction and led processes to develop political priorities and advocacy messages. I managed much of the dialogue with the program’s institutional donors and contributed to budget control, monitoring, evaluation and learning across the programme.

Aug 2019 - Jan 2022

Programme Advisor

The Norwegian Association Of Disabled (Nad)

Oslo Area, Norway

Responsible for following up local partners and developing the organisation's Disaster Risk Reduction and Climate Change Adaptation programme and profile in Sub-Saharan Africa.

Aug 2013 - Aug 2019

Humanitarian Policy Officer

Fao

Lebanon

Support to FAO Lebanon's policy and programme development on food security in the Syrian refugee population and Lebanese host communities. Seconded by NORCAP/Norwegian Refugee Council.

Mar 2013 - Jun 2013

Humanitarian Policy Officer

Fao

Italy

Capacity development on the Consolidated Appeal Process (system for coordination/resource mobilisation in protracted crisis used before the transformative agenda) and the Stay and Deliver policy - Good practice for humanitarians in complex security environments. Seconded by NORCAP/Norwegian Refugee Council.

Feb 2012 - Jul 2012

Programme And Information Officer

Fao

Liberia & Côte D'Ivoire

Information sharing, programme development and implementation of humanitarian and disaster risk reduction policies in the context of the Ivorian refugee crisis. Seconded by NORCAP/Norwegian Refugee Council.

Feb 2011 - Dec 2011

Project Coordinator, Culture And Education

Haiti

Supported the implementation and coordination of activities in the field of culture and communication in response to the 2010 earthquake. Seconded by NORCAP/Norwegian Refugee Council.
